Nigeria’s oil exports set to slip in June

Nigeria’s oil exports are expected to fall slightly in June to just under 1.8 million barrels per day (bpd), Reuters reports.

The export plan comprised 60 cargoes, for a total of 1.796 million bpd, compared with the 1.895 million bpd in May’s revised export programme.

June exports will also include four cargoes of Akpo condensate compared with three cargoes in May.

The export plans showed two fewer cargoes of Agbami in June, and one fewer Antan, Bonga, Qua Iboe, EA, Okono, Pennington and Usan compared with the previous month.
